A seller ABSOLUTELY can combine shipping, even after denying a buyers request for a combined shipping discount. A seller is NOT required to give a discount on shipping.

It may not be nice, but a buyer is only obligated to ship an item to the seller at the cost the buyer agreed to at the time of purchase.

When you take out student loans you go through entrance and exit counseling and sign that you understand. While I get you felt pressure from your mother to go to school ultimately you as an adult are responsible for your debt.

Contact your loan servicer and ask for a plan based on your income. If you truly don't have the means to pay, based on income, the payment will be very low or zero.
